Uncle Phillips Fishing Party (East River Shore, Near 52nd Street to 60th Street, From Long Island), (painting).
Artist:
de Bas, painter.
Title:
Uncle Phillips Fishing Party (East River Shore, Near 52nd Street to 60th Street, From Long Island), (painting).
Dates:
ca. 1829.
Medium:
Watercolor.
Dimensions:
Approx. 9 x 12 in. (cm. 22.9 x 30.5)
Subject:
Cityscape -- New York -- New York City
Landscape -- River -- East River
Recreation -- Sport & Play -- Fishing
Object Type:
Painting
Owner:
Museum of the City of New York, 1220 Fifth Avenue, New York, New York 10029 Accession Number: 26.232
References:
Museum of the City of New York, 1974.
Note:
The information provided about this artwork was compiled as part of the Smithsonian American Art Museum's Inventories of American Painting and Sculpture database, designed to provide descriptive and location information on artworks by American artists in public and private collections worldwide.
